Epicareer Might not Working Properly
Learn More
P

Full Stack Developer (TS/SCI)

Salary undisclosed

Apply on


Original
Simplified

Job Description

Job Description
Pennant Solutions Group is in search of a Full Stack Developer (TS/SCI Clearance) to support the DIA. Location: Reston, VA OR DC.

Qualifications:

  • Bachelor s degree
  • 5+ years of software development experience.
  • Proficiency in frontend and/or backend web application development.
    • Backend: Proficient in at least one backend language such as .NET, C#, Java, Python, or Go.
    • Frontend: Proficient in JavaScript/TypeScript, utilizing APIs, design principles, CSS, HTML, and React.
  • .NET experience is a must have
  • Strong SQL skills or experience with ORMs
  • Self-motivated with the ability to translate loose requirements into viable solutions
  • Openness to seeking guidance and providing alternative solutions
  • Experience with version control systems like GitLab or GitHub
  • Ability to effectively communicate with both developers and non-developers to address technical challenges and meet requirements
  • Comfortable troubleshooting existing applications and developing new features
  • Proficient in relational and non-relational databases, including Oracle, SQL Server, MySQL, DynamoDB, PostgreSQL, MongoDB, etc., covering schema design, data definition, and advanced queries

Preferred Skills:

  • Full-stack development experience.
  • Familiarity with various technology stacks (e.g., .NET/C#/Windows/SQL Server and Linux/Python/PostgreSQL).
  • Security+ certification.
  • Experience in modern frontend development frameworks such as React, Vue, Solid, or Angular.
  • Proficiency in data analytics and data visualization.
  • Knowledge of UI design principles.
  • Familiarity with the Atlassian suite of tools.
  • Understanding of IA processes and accreditation.
  • Familiarity with UI Path is advantageous.
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.
Report this job